New Castle man accused of trying to kidnap girl from Lawrence Co. Fair

Matthew Fehling of New Castle is in jail after police arrested and charged him for trying to kidnap a girl at the Lawrence County Fair over the weekend.

Police say they were called to the Ring of Fire Ride Friday night, where the alleged victim and her friend were upset and crying.

The girl told police Fehling tried to grab and take her away after he asked to take her photo, but she refused.

She said Fehling suggested they go to a secluded part of the fair to take pictures.

Her friend pushed Fehling away after he tried to grab the girl.

Both girls then ran over to security and Fehling chased after them.

They told police Fehling was recording them on his phone during the incident.

Police say Fehling ran away from security, but they were able to catch him in the parking area at the fairgrounds.

Some people who attended the fair said this is shocking.

“I think it’s just crazy. You see all over Facebook and Instagram that stuff happening, but you never expect it happening around you. It’s scary,” said Kendra Ramey.

Police said Fehling appeared intoxicated. When they searched him, he had a bottle of vodka and some pill bottles, they said. He was placed in the Lawrence County Jail, unable to post bail.
